Subject: Bloom filter fronting Kestrelstore — shipped

Future maintainers, hi. We put a bloom filter in front of Kestrelstore to skip pointless lookups for keys that don't exist; miss traffic dropped about 60%. The filter rebuilds nightly, so expect a brief false-positive bump after big deletes. Sizing knobs live in the storage config, don't touch them casually. The build token for this release sits just below.

build token for tajeg-bajep: htk14_409ba9df6b8acb

The tax-rate lookup cache in the Breva checkout service worries me. Entries are keyed only by region code, so a stale or poisoned entry would apply the wrong rate to every order in that region until expiry. Please verify: TTLs are short enough to bound exposure, negative lookups aren't cached, and the refresh path revalidates against the signed rate feed rather than trusting upstream blindly. Also confirm eviction is size-bounded so an attacker can't churn the keyspace. Current cache settings for review:

limits module of yagaf-yajef:
RATE_LIMITS = {
    "novwyn": 950,
    "wenath": 428,
    "prawyn": 413,
    "gorvan": 539,
    "praael": 870,
    "drumir": 113,
    "gordor": 439,
}

## Artifact Signing — SDK Parity Notes (Weekly Sync)

Kestrel SDK for Android reached parity with the Swift client this sprint: offline queueing, batched telemetry, and retry semantics now match. Both SDKs ship as signed artifacts from the same pipeline. Remaining gap: background sync throttling, targeted next sprint. Verify both release bundles before tagging. Both artifacts validate against the shared signing key below.

signing key of kawig-fafog = bky19_6Fypv1qws7J8qJtaYjX

Hi all — quick note for the sync and for Tomas joining on-call this week. Reminder: all services under the Hollowgate umbrella must pin direct dependencies to exact versions; transitive deps are locked via the resolver manifest. Upgrades go through the weekly batch PR, never ad hoc. Emergency security bumps are the one exception and require a ticket. The full pinning policy and exception process are documented here.

dashboard of yahop-tageg = https://confluence.qorvelsys.internal/pages/pages/display/display